How to register for the Haj in the UAE and how much it costs
The United Arab Emirates ( UAE ) authorities have announced that residents can perform Haj this year by registering on the digital platform of the UAE’s General Authority of Islamic Affairs and Endowments (Awqaf) from February 13 to March 10. The pilgrims must click on the ‘Haj registration’ tab to register themselves for Haj. They have to enter their Emirates ID and mobile phone numbers. The Haj operators have urged the people to register within this month as the quota is limited. Reportedly, the Haj operators have to distribute seats within the limited number of available quotas given to them from each country of ex-pats. The UAE residents will be required to obtain a Haj visa issued by the Saudi Arabian government in order to perform Haj this year. To obtain a Haj Visa, the UAE resident should carry a valid passport, a recent photo, proof of vaccination against meningococcal disease, and proof of funds to cover living expenses in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.
